British Business Bank plc in London is offering a Public Affairs Intern position on a fixed-term contract of up to 3 months.

The role is full-time and provides exposure to external engagement with parliamentarians, government officials, and other stakeholders.

You will support event delivery, help produce weekly political briefings, draft responses to parliamentary questions, and collaborate with colleagues across the Bank to broaden your policy and communications experience.
